Job Description

We are looking for a dedicated and experienced Environmental Geologist (PG) to join our dynamic team in Queens Village, NY. This role offers the opportunity to engage with a wide array of environmental projects, focusing on the assessment and remediation of commercial and industrial sites. This position is perfect for a driven professional who excels in both fieldwork and office-based analysis, and who is committed to environmental conservation through rigorous technical application and adherence to regulatory stand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ct comprehensive environmental field investigations, including the collection and analysis of soil, groundwater, and vapor samples.
  • Perform and manage Phase I, II, and III Environmental Site Assessments (ESAs) and oversee remediation efforts.
  • Analyze environmental data and produce detailed technical reports in line with state and federal guidelines.
  • Offer expert advice on environmental conditions, regulatory requirements, and remediation techniques.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to ensure project objectives are met efficiently and effectively.
  • Guide and mentor junior team members in field methodologies, safety practices, and reporting standards.
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Geology, Environmental Science, or a related field (Master's degree is a plus).
  • Active Professional Geologist (PG) license is mandatory.
  • At least 5 years of experience in environmental site assessment and remediation.
  • Thorough understanding of federal, state, and local environmental laws and regulations.
  • Demonstrated expertise in conducting field investigations and interpreting data.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ills for preparing clear and precise reports.
  • Familiarity with GIS, AutoCAD, and environmental data management software is advantageous.
  • Valid driver's license and readiness to travel to various project sites as required.
